Overview
We are seeking a skilled and dedicated HVAC Technician to join our team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in mechanical systems, with a focus on residential and light commercial HVAC systems. This role involves installing, maintaining, and repairing he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ems to ensure optimal performance and efficiency.
Responsibilities
- Install, maintain, and service heat pumps, gas furnaces, air conditioners, dual fuel systems, mini splits, water heaters, duct work and indoor air quality products. There may be times where we work on other mechanical equipment.
- Conduct routine inspections and preventative maintenance on HVAC equipment to ensure proper functioning.
- Troubleshoot and diagnose issues with HVAC systems using various tools and techniques.
- Read and interpret schematics to understand system layouts and operational procedures.
- Utilize tools such as manometers, temperature probes and other meters to test electrical components of HVAC systems.
- Perform plumbing tasks related to HVAC installations and repairs as needed.
- Maintain accurate records of installations, service calls, repairs, and maintenance activities.
